In this week's episode, Val gets to talk about a horror film about horror films! 

"Tesis" is a film about why we like horror. Why stories of violence and death attract us, rather than repel us. Val gives us an overview of the plot and compares it to the Found Footage, Torture Porn and Giallo sub-genres. 

This gives Val the opportunity to go off on an irrelevant bloody tangent and give a quick potted overview on Giallo movies, in case you have never bumped into Sergio Martino or Dario Argento before.

In fact, there are a lot of irrelevant tangents in this episode. Including sections on fake interviews with pretend Italians, snuff films, patronising interviewers and angry monkeys. Trust us, it will all make sense in he end.
